I already had this error trying to update 16.04.1 LTS

The problem is that the /var/lib/update-manager/meta-release-lts-development file doesn't exists on my system.

Basing on :
https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/update-manager/+bug/174266/comments/4

I fixed the problem creating a new one with this content:
